diff options
| author | 2023-04-19 17:50:02 +0800 | |
|---|---|---|
| committer | 2023-04-19 17:50:02 +0800 | |
| commit | 56a6240bf700ac307342ed494d8bfbabe5c822dc (patch) | |
| tree | 0b1288a2ec1cbb538c11f4c122b6a97b9c55a05f /docs/components/app/AppSearch.vue | |
| parent | 3adc965dd09490b7efa1cce9f09b0a3b30970277 (diff) | |
| download | HydroRoll-56a6240bf700ac307342ed494d8bfbabe5c822dc.tar.gz HydroRoll-56a6240bf700ac307342ed494d8bfbabe5c822dc.zip | |
✨docs init
Diffstat (limited to 'docs/components/app/AppSearch.vue')
| -rw-r--r-- | docs/components/app/AppSearch.vue | 76 |
1 files changed, 0 insertions, 76 deletions
diff --git a/docs/components/app/AppSearch.vue b/docs/components/app/AppSearch.vue deleted file mode 100644 index d3103aa..0000000 --- a/docs/components/app/AppSearch.vue +++ /dev/null @@ -1,76 +0,0 @@ -<script setup lang="ts"> -const { element } = useDocSearch() - -const onClick = () => element.value.querySelector('button').click() -</script> - -<template> - <div class="doc-search" @click="onClick"> - <button type="button" aria-label="Search"> - <span class="content"> - <Icon name="heroicons-outline:search" /> - <span>Search</span> - <span> - <kbd>⌘</kbd> - <kbd>K</kbd> - </span> - </span> - </button> - </div> -</template> - -<style scoped lang="ts"> -css({ - '.doc-search': { - '&:hover': { - button: { - borderColor: '{color.gray.300}' - } - }, - button: { - padding: '{space.2} {space.4}', - '.content': { - borderRadius: '{radii.md}', - display: 'flex', - alignItems: 'center', - color: '{color.gray.500}', - borderStyle: 'solid', - borderWidth: '1px', - borderColor: '{color.gray.100}', - fontSize: '{fontSize.xs}', - gap: '{space.2}', - padding: '{space.rem.375}', - '@dark': { - color: '{color.gray.400}', - borderColor: '{color.gray.900}', - }, - '&:hover': { - color: '{color.gray.700}', - borderColor: '{color.gray.400}', - '@dark': { - color: '{color.gray.200}', - borderColor: '{color.gray.700}', - } - }, - span: { - '&:first-child': { - display: 'block', - fontSize: '{fontSize.xs}', - fontWeight: '{fontWeight.medium}', - }, - '&:nth-child(2)': { - flex: 'none', - display: 'none', - fontSize: '{fontSize.xs}', - fontWeight: '{fontWeight.semibold}', - '@sm': { - display: 'block' - } - } - } - } - }, - - } -}) -</style> |
